Feature Comparison

Feature CoSchedule SocialBee
Link in Bio / Landing Page Yes 'Link in Bio' page builder for Instagram and TikTok, with custom links and traffic analytics, is available on Social Calendar and Agency Calendar plans. No SocialBee does not offer a native link-in-bio page builder or landing page tool; no such feature is listed on the pricing or product pages.
AI Content Generation Yes AI Social Assistant for caption writing is limited on Free Calendar (20 templates) and unlimited on all paid plans; AI Campaign Assistant and AI image generation included on paid plans; 1,600+ prompt library on Social Calendar and above. Yes 'Copilot' AI assistant generates captions and visuals using 1,000+ prompts; unlimited AI content generation is included on all three plans with no credit limit stated.
Analytics & Reporting Yes Social analytics and reports for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, YouTube Shorts, TikTok, Threads, Bluesky, and Mastodon on Social Calendar; white-label social reports on Agency Calendar; custom UTM parameters on paid plans. Yes Analytics with up to 3 months of data on Bootstrap; up to 2 years of advanced analytics on Accelerate and Pro; PDF report export and branded reports available on Accelerate and Pro plans.
Content Approval Workflow Yes Social Approvals for pre-publication post approval is included in Agency Calendar; approval workflows for projects and tasks are gated to Marketing Suite only; Social Calendar has no approval feature. Yes Post approval system is gated to the Accelerate plan and above; Bootstrap plan has no approval workflow; Pro plan includes internal notes alongside approvals.
Content Calendar Yes Drag-and-drop marketing calendar with color-coding, filtered and saved calendar views, and multi-account social calendar view on all plans; Kanban and Table views added on Content Calendar and above. Yes Visual content calendar with category-based scheduling view available on all plans; drag-and-drop rescheduling and multi-account calendar view across all tiers.
Content Recycling / Evergreen Queue Yes ReQueue social automation fills gaps in the social schedule by automatically re-queuing top-performing posts or evergreen promotions; available on Social Calendar, Agency Calendar, and above. Yes Automatic resharing of top-performing posts and expiry dates for time-sensitive content is a core SocialBee feature; category-based recycling with expiry rules available on all paid plans.
Hashtag & First Comment Tools Yes First-comment scheduling for Instagram, Facebook, LinkedIn, and X is available on Social Calendar and above; no dedicated hashtag manager or saved hashtag groups feature is listed. Yes Hashtag organizer (saved hashtag groups) is gated to Accelerate and Pro plans; Bootstrap plan has no hashtag manager; first-comment scheduling not explicitly listed as a standalone feature.
Multi-Platform Publishing & Platform Coverage Yes Supports Facebook, Instagram, X/Twitter (billed separately at $8/mo per profile on Social Calendar), LinkedIn, TikTok, Pinterest, YouTube, Threads, Google Business Profile, Mastodon, and Bluesky; supports Reels, Stories, Shorts, and Carousels. Yes Supports Facebook, Instagram, X/Twitter, LinkedIn, TikTok, Pinterest, YouTube, Threads, Bluesky, and Google Business Profile across 10 platforms; supports Reels, Stories, and Shorts.
Post Scheduling Yes Calendar-based scheduling with unlimited posts on all paid plans; Free Calendar caps at 15 scheduled social messages; ReQueue social automation for evergreen posts is available on Social Calendar and above; bulk CSV import of up to 365 messages on paid plans. Yes Category-based queue scheduling where posts are organized into content categories with assigned time slots; best-time-to-post suggestions based on past performance; bulk CSV upload on Accelerate and Pro plans.
Social Inbox / Monitoring Yes Social Inbox for Facebook and Instagram is available on Social Calendar; Agency Calendar and above adds All Networks inbox; no brand keyword monitoring or sentiment analysis is listed. Yes Unified social inbox for comments, mentions, and DMs from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, X, Threads, and YouTube is available on all plans; no explicit sentiment analysis feature listed.
Team Collaboration Yes Free Calendar is 1-user only; Social Calendar allows up to 3 users; Agency Calendar allows up to 3 users with client brand profiles; Content Calendar allows up to 5 users with project discussions and contributor tracking. Yes Bootstrap allows 1 user per workspace; Accelerate allows 1 user; Pro allows 3 users and 5 workspaces; post approval system, internal notes, and team role management gated to Accelerate and above.
White-Label & Client Management Yes White-label social reports with custom branding and client brand profiles are available on Agency Calendar; custom sub-calendars and read-only calendar sharing for clients also on Agency Calendar. Yes Multiple client workspaces are available on the Pro plan (5 workspaces); analytics report export allows branded PDF reports; no explicit white-label dashboard or custom branding on client-facing views.

Who Should Choose Which?

Choose CoSchedule if…

You are a solo marketer or small business owner with a tight budget. CoSchedule's Starter plan ($19/month annually) delivers unlimited post scheduling, ReQueue automation, and social inbox for Facebook and Instagram at an entry price SocialBee cannot match. The drag-and-drop calendar and best-time publishing reduce planning friction. Customer support is consistently praised. Choose CoSchedule if affordability and ease of use matter more than advanced team features or workspace separation.

Choose SocialBee if…

Your team needs to manage 5+ client brands or internal accounts with role-based access and approval workflows. SocialBee's Pro plan ($99/month) provides 5 workspaces, 3 users, 25 social profiles, and a post approval system with internal notesΓÇöcritical for agency workflows. The unified social inbox spans 6 platforms (Facebook, Instagram, LinkedIn, X, Threads, YouTube), and automatic content recycling saves time. SocialBee's higher G2 rating (4.7 vs. 4.5) and larger review base (477 vs. 78) reflect stronger team collaboration and multi-brand management capabilities.
